Small footprint, dense living
Addison packs a lot of apartment and mixed-use density into one of the smallest footprints on our map, with parts of town carrying no single-family residential zoning at all. That changes how we stage a move more than almost any other town we run.
Addison Circle density, nightlife-row parking
Most Addison jobs are apartment and condo turnover around Addison Circle’s mixed-use blocks, where restaurant row and nightlife foot traffic make loading-dock timing and parking the real variable, not driveway grade.
- Apartment and condo turnover in the Addison Circle district
- Loading-dock reservations for mixed-use residential buildings
- Evening or early-morning loading windows around restaurant-row traffic
- Corporate relocations into Addison’s dense office-and-residential mix
